Abstract
A practical synthesis of N-p-anisyl-N-methyl-amino-3-(9-anthryl)-propane from 9-anthraldehyde is described. All the intermediates in this simple five step sequence are crystalline and simple re-crystallisation after each step allows the preparation of this exciplex fluorescence ‘thermometer’ molecule on a preparative scale without resort to chromatography.
